The White House has invited Russian President Vladimir Putin to help oversee the rebuilding process in Gaza as part of President Donald Trump’s “Board of Peace,” the Kremlin said on Monday.

A spokesperson for Putin did not say whether he planned to accept the invitation.

“Indeed, President Putin also received an offer through diplomatic channels to join this Peace Council. We are currently studying all the details of this proposal,” Kremlin press secretary Dmitry Peskov said in a statement to Russian state-run media. “We hope to contact the American side to clarify all the details,” he added.
